Syllabus for AE-450

Course Contents

Introduction to Problem Solving Using a Computer, Use of Excel Learning and Application of Fluent, Airfoil Applications
Introduction and use of MATLAB Matrices and vectors, Matrix Operations, Matrix Eigen values,2D Plotting Polynomials and Roots of Polynomials, Systems of equations Complex Numbers, Ordinary Differential Equations, Grid Generation
Finite Difference Techniques, Iteration Techniques, Numerical Integration Partial Differential Equations, Conformal Mapping Statistical Analysis of Experimental Data, System Modeling and Control Flight Trajectory

References

1. Eduard L. Stiefel, An Introduction to Numerical Mathematics, Academic Press Inc., 1966.
2. Richard L. Burden, J. Douglas Faires, Numerical Analysis, 6th edition, ITP Books/Cole Publishing Company, 1997.
3. Peter Linz, Richard L. C. Wang, Exploring Numerical Methods: An Introduction to Scientific Computing Using MATLAB, Jones and Bartlett Publishers, 2003.
